python100题官网菜鸟python100题型python100题选择题
下载地址 https://share.weiyun.com/Fz43Qnru
资料目录 Python练习集100题 100道Python面试题 Python100经典练习题 Python经典题目100道题 Python题库(已收录100道真题) Python100例视频讲解课程 菜鸟教程Python教程100例 130道python练习题,涵盖基础内容的方方面面
举例 合并列表 lst = [1,2,3] lst2 = [4,5,6] 不使用 + 号运算符,将lst2合并到lst的末尾,并思考,这个过程中,是否产生了新的列表 答案 lst.extend(lst2) 这个过程中不会产生新的列表,最直观的检验方式就是print(id(lst)),合并前后,lst的内存地址都没有发生变化,只是列表里的内容发生了变化
字典基本操作 字典内容如下 dic = { 'python': 95, 'java': 99, 'c': 100 } 用程序解答下面的题目 1. 字典的长度是多少 2. 请修改'java' 这个key对应的value值为98 3. 删除 c 这个key 4. 增加一个key-value对,key值为 php, value是90 5. 获取所有的key值,存储在列表里 6. 获取所有的value值,存储在列表里 7. 判断 javascript 是否在字典中 8. 获得字典里所有value 的和 9. 获取字典里最大的value 10. 获取字典里最小的value 11. 字典 dic1 = {'php': 97}, 将dic1的数据更新到dic中 第1题,len(dic),结果为3 第2题,dic['java'] = 98,对字典里value的修改,必须通过key才可以 第3题,del dic['c'] 第4题,dic['php'] = 90 第5题,lst = list(dic.keys()) 第6题,lst = list(dic.values()) 第7题,'javascript' in dic 第8题,sum(dic.values()) 第9题,max(dic.values()) 第10题,min(dic.values()) 第11题,dic.update(dic1)
|